The Historical and Spiritual Significance of Cross Jewelry

Origins and Religious Importance

The cross’s origins are deeply woven into the fabric of Christian theology as the instrument of Jesus Christ’s crucifixion—a symbol of sacrifice and salvation. Its spiritual significance extends to embodying themes of redemption and eternal life, making it a revered symbol among Christians and many other groups who appreciate its historical resonance.

Evolution into a Universal Symbol

Beyond its Christian roots, the cross has evolved into a universal symbol of intersection and connection, hinting at a confluence of the spiritual and the earthly, the divine and the human.

Cross Jewelry in Modern Fashion

Transition to a Fashion Icon

From high-fashion runways to street-style accessories, the cross has been embraced by designers and fashion enthusiasts. It serves not only as a statement of faith but also as a motif that offers aesthetic versatility and appeal.

Styling Cross Jewelry

Cross jewelry can range from ornate, vintage pieces to minimalist designs, suitable for various fashion senses and occasions. Pairing a simple cross necklace with a chic black dress can create an elegant look, while a more ornate cross can serve as the focal point of a bolder ensemble.

Practical Tips for Wearing Cross Jewelry

Mindful Fashion Choices

When choosing to wear cross jewelry, consider the context. For many, it’s a profound personal symbol, so it should be worn with respect and intention.

Diverse Designs

Explore the various designs available— from Celtic crosses, which represent eternity and continuity, to Gothic crosses, which reflect a more medieval aesthetic.

Choosing the Right Cross Jewelry Style

When selecting cross jewelry, consider both personal meaning and style preferences. Minimalist cross pendants offer a clean, modern look, while ornate or vintage-inspired designs make a stronger statement. Choosing a piece that reflects your personality ensures it remains meaningful for years to come.
